  • Hybrid systems, especially in the form of cyber physical systems, have become ubiquitous and are playing critical roles in the functioning of society, however their design and implementation are extremely difficulty, especially regarding their dependability. In this paper, we propose a hybrid high level Petri net formalism, hybrid predicate transition nets (HPrTNs), for modeling and analyzing hybrid systems. We discuss some critical concepts and features of HPrTNs. We demonstrate the applicability of HPrTNs through several well-known benchmark hybrid systems and compare our results with other relevant methods. HPrTNs are fully supported in the tool environment PIPE+.
